Overview
In late July, the Czech Republic hosted two medieval festivals. At Plumlov Castle, a weekend of knightly tournaments, historical dances, falconry and a puppet theatre celebrated the site’s heritage. In the nearby town of Přerov, the "Ve jménu krále" festival marked the 770th anniversary of its royal status with markets, jousting, sword‑play and an evening fire‑show.
A week later, community programming shifted toward nature and the performing arts. A guided walk in the restored wetlands near Hrobice highlighted river‑landscape restoration and biodiversity in the Pardubice region. Meanwhile, Prague’s open‑air festival continued in the artificial cave of Havlíčkovy sady, presenting a new staging of Oscar Wilde’s comedy alongside productions about Marlene Dietrich, non‑verbal works and contemporary comedy. Together, these events illustrate a diverse slate of cultural, historical and environmental activities across the Czech Republic during the summer of 2026.
